How to make Raven build Missile Turret???

Mr.Kook

New Member
Reaction score
1
As you know,Raven has one ability is "Build Auto-Turret" that it can release Auto-turret...but now i want "it" releases Missile turret,so what can i do? i had spent 5 hours but:banghead::banghead:

yeah...i also want "it" releases siege tank too:p
 

Siretu

Starcraft 2 Editor Moderator
Reaction score
293
EDIT:
I completely misunderstood your entire question and made a completely irrelevant answer. I will edit my post again soon with a new answer for you.

New answer:
First of all, do you want the Build Auto-Turret to spawn a missile turret and a siege tank? Or just missile turret?

Let's assume you just want a missile turret. You want to go into the data editor and change the data type drop-down menu to "Effects".

Find the effect called "Raven - Auto Turret Release" and change the field called "Unit - Spawn Unit" to Missile Turret.

If you want to spawn a siege tank and a missile turret, you probably want to make the auto-turret ability use a Set effect containing two Create unit effects instead of one. This is a bit more complicated. If this is what you want, tell me and I'll explain how to do it.

Old answer:
Edit note: I thought you were asking how to make the raven cast "Build auto turret" and how to make the tank siege.

You probably want to trigger this. You want the action called "Issue order". Use an order targeting a point and select the Build auto-turret ability. (To make the siege tank siege, use an order with no target and select the Siege mode ability)

I will assume from your post that you don't know how to do this. The rest of this post is if you don't know.

Triggers is basically what you use to make stuff happen. If you've played a custom game on battle.net, there's probably been a lot of triggers in it. They can do a lot of stuff from creating units to making fancy UI.

I wont introduce you to triggers because that requires a long post and there are already some nice tutorials on it to be found. I will however tell you some things you need to think of.

Now, we can tell the raven to make an auto turret, but it wont automatically know where you want it. Do you want it in the top-left corner? Bottom-right? Somewhere else entirely? Maybe you want it to build it below the raven. What if there's a unit there that is blocking the auto-turret?

There are some other things to consider, when do you want it to cast an auto-turret? When do we want the tank to siege? If you want it to happen when the map starts, use the event "Map initialization".

If you can't find a good introduction to triggers, tell me and I'll see what I can find.
 

Mr.Kook

New Member
Reaction score
1
wow....i feel i can learn alots from your new and old answer...thank you very much!:thup:
 

Mr.Kook

New Member
Reaction score
1
oh! now this is a big problem...i want to create a custom ability based on "Build Auto-Turret" called "Build Missile Turret" (that mean build Missile Turret by "Build Auto-Turret" style)

but too many links,actors to effects,button to unit,effects to behaviors........custom all of them is a big problem,make me feel dizzy like hell!

6108101900_92a544e26b_b.jpg
 

Siretu

Starcraft 2 Editor Moderator
Reaction score
293
The only thing you really have to copy(except buttons and such) is the "Raven - Auto turret release". Copy it and link your custom ability's "Effect - Effect" to your copied version of "Raven - Auto turret release". Change the "Unit - Spawn Unit" in it and you should be good to go.
 

Mr.Kook

New Member
Reaction score
1
what a short way,very useful,thanks again! i did it by myself yesterday,beside custom "spawn unit",i must custom "button" and "time life",so i must custom all......i really did it:thup:!

if you don't mind,can you help me again?! i'm making a tower defend map,i don't know what to do,because there are many type of zergs to kill,they spawn from many side,kill any type of zerg will be recieved a number of mineral...........like this

If you kill zergling,your mineral will be added 1 mineral
if you kill drone,your mineral will be added 2 mineral
.....................
 

celerisk

When Zerg floweth, life is good
Reaction score
62
Units come with "combat - kill resource", which determines how much of a resource and which resource in particular the killing player gets.
 

Mr.Kook

New Member
Reaction score
1
oh thanks,i did it again! Don't mind again:D?this is the final question

Event
Unit - Last Created Unit enters "Gone!"

Action
Unit - Remove (Triggering Unit) from the game

so my next action will be...the raven will lose health if one zerg enter "Gone!" region (example: a zergling enters "Gone!" region and he disappear,Raven loses 1 health)


(oh..i have created a big health "boss bar" for Raven to make my map more colorful:p)
 

Siretu

Starcraft 2 Editor Moderator
Reaction score
293
You want to modify unit property. A unit has several properties like Shield, life, energy, etc.

You want the action called "Set Unit Property". Change the unit to your raven. Change the amount to Arithmetic. Value 1 should be "Unit property". and then - 1.
 

Mr.Kook

New Member
Reaction score
1
You want to modify unit property. A unit has several properties like Shield, life, energy, etc.

You want the action called "Set Unit Property". Change the unit to your raven. Change the amount to Arithmetic. Value 1 should be "Unit property". and then - 1.

thanks,i did it,wish give you and celerisk a big hug and too!:D
 
General chit-chat
Help Users
  • No one is chatting at the moment.

      The Helper Discord

      Members online

      No members online now.

      Affiliates

      Hive Workshop NUON Dome World Editor Tutorials

      Network Sponsors

      Apex Steel Pipe - Buys and sells Steel Pipe.
      Top